Key Applications Of WellHealthOrganic AI In Healthcare
- Disease Diagnosis: AI algorithms can analyze medical images and patient data to assist in early and accurate disease detection, such as identifying malignancies in radiology scans.
- Predictive Analytics: By examining patterns in electronic health records (EHRs), AI can forecast potential health risks, enabling proactive interventions and improved patient outcomes.
- Clinical Decision Support: AI-powered tools provide clinicians with evidence-based recommendations, aiding in diagnosis and treatment decisions, thereby enhancing patient care quality.
- Operational Efficiency: AI streamlines administrative tasks, such as scheduling and documentation, reducing the workload on healthcare professionals and allowing them to focus more on patient care.
Challenges And Considerations:
- Data Privacy: Ensuring the confidentiality and security of patient data is paramount when implementing AI solutions.
- Bias and Fairness: AI systems must be designed to avoid biases that could lead to disparities in healthcare delivery.
- Integration with Existing Systems: Seamless integration of AI into current healthcare infrastructures is essential for maximizing its benefits.
